This New Mexico Hike Has UNBELIEVABLE Colors!

By Sante Fe in northern New Mexico, you can find an astonishingly colored set of badlands... full of vivid oranges, yellows, and reds. In this video, I hike some of the trails of White Ridge and bring its remarkable geologic wonders to life.
